How they compare
Czechia currently reports 2.7 per 100,000 live births against 2.49 per 100,000 live births in Israel, a difference of 0.21 per 100,000 live births.
That makes Czechia's figure about 1.1 times Israel's.
The two have swapped places 7 times across 24 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Israel ahead.
Czechia ranks 172nd and Israel ranks 174th of 178 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Czechia averaged higher in 2 and Israel in 1.
